If you want to watch Youtube movies on your device, Download the latest TCPMP and Flash Video Bundle. Install them both, then go to youtube page with your device.
Search on a title and tap on the picture.
You'll get 3 options.
Play Video: Open TCPMP and streams the video.
Save Video: It saves the video :P
Linked Page: It open the page is it would on your regular computer. without the player.
This should do. And if you want to run it faster or anything, Take duprade's advice.
Read a manual on How to Flash A New ROM. There are cool features on a custom ROM.
Such as the TCPMP as i mentioned before. You'll get more memory and you can make the phone run faster as you have now.
Oh.. about the memory issue. Why you have about 10MB free is the fact that the standard Windows Mobile eats all the space.
Our ROM developers here on XDA-developers have cured this problem.
Im running Touch-IT right now and i have 36 MB storage free and 15 MB programs.
